The invention discloses an electrical equipment layout system for a stator voltage regulation driving scheme of a large ladle crane. The electrical equipment layout system specifically comprises a medium-voltage power distribution unit, a low-voltage power distribution unit, a main hoisting mechanism, an auxiliary hoisting mechanism, a main trolley mechanism, an auxiliary trolley mechanism and a cart mechanism. In the system, each mechanism follows the principle of proximity, the cable path is optimized, the number of cables passing through the end beam is reduced, the cable length is greatly shortened, and the cable cost can be saved by about 20%. Based on the electrical equipment layout system, the equipment failure shutdown risk can be reduced, and the reliability of the electrical system is improved; the installation difficulty of electrical equipment is reduced and the construction quality is ensured; and the maintenance workload and the operation risk can be reduced, and equipment maintenance and overhaul are facilitated.
